Compare Cottage Grove to Duluth
This post compares Cottage Grove, Minnesota to Duluth, Minnesota across various dimensions, including population, median income, median age, percentage of housing that is rental, percent of households with kids, and other demographics.
Dimension | Cottage Grove (city) | Duluth (city) |
---|---|---|
Population | 35,902 | 86,066 |
Income (median) | $56,992 | $44,158 |
Home Value (median) | $224,300 | $152,300 |
White | 82% | 89% |
Black | 4% | 2% |
Asian | 7% | 1% |
With Kids | 42% | 24% |
Age (median) | 36 | 33 |
Rentals | 12% | 40% |
